Why is a Retirement Resignation Letter Important?

A retirement resignation letter serves as a formal notification to your school or institution that you’re leaving your position due to retirement. This letter not only informs your employer of your decision but also provides an opportunity to express your gratitude, share your experiences, and leave a lasting impression. A well-written sample retirement resignation letter for teachers can help you:

  • Formally announce your retirement
  • Express your appreciation for the opportunity to teach
  • Offer assistance with the transition process
  • Leave a positive legacy

Key Components of a Teacher Retirement Resignation Letter

When writing a sample retirement resignation letter for teachers, there are essential components to include:

Component Description
Introduction Formal greeting and statement of intent to retire
Notification of Retirement Clear statement of your retirement date and position
Expression of Gratitude Thank your school and colleagues for the opportunity to teach
Offer of Assistance Willingness to help with the transition process
Closing Professional closing and signature

Sample Teacher Retirement Resignation Letter

Here’s an example of a sample retirement resignation letter for teachers:

[Your Name]

[Your Address]

[City, State ZIP Code]

[Date]

[Recipient’s Name]

[Recipient’s Title]

[School Name]

[School Address]

[City, State ZIP Code]

Dear [Recipient’s Name],

I am writing to inform you of my decision to retire from my position as a [Your Position] at [School Name], effective [Retirement Date]. This was not an easy decision for me, but I feel it is time for me to move on to the next chapter of my life.

I want to express my deepest gratitude to you and the entire [School Name] community for the opportunity to teach and inspire students over the years. I have grown both professionally and personally, and I will always cherish the memories and experiences I’ve had here.

I am committed to ensuring a smooth transition of my responsibilities and am happy to assist in any way possible during this process. If there is anything specific you would like me to focus on during my remaining time here, please let me know.

Thank you again for the opportunity to be a part of this amazing team. I wish the school and my colleagues all the best for the future.

Sincerely,

[Your Signature]

[Your Name]

Tips for Writing a Teacher Retirement Resignation Letter

When writing your sample retirement resignation letter for teachers, keep the following tips in mind:

  • Be clear and concise about your retirement date and position
  • Express your gratitude and appreciation for the opportunity to teach
  • Offer assistance with the transition process
  • Keep the tone professional and positive
  • Proofread carefully to ensure error-free writing

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the purpose of a teacher retirement resignation letter?

A teacher retirement resignation letter serves as a formal notification to the school or institution that a teacher is retiring from their position. It provides an opportunity to express gratitude, share experiences, and leave a lasting impression.

What should be included in a teacher retirement resignation letter?

A teacher retirement resignation letter should include the teacher’s intention to retire, their retirement date, a expression of gratitude, and an offer of assistance with the transition process.

How do I write a simple teacher retirement resignation letter?

To write a simple teacher retirement resignation letter, start with a formal greeting, state your intention to retire, provide your retirement date, express gratitude, and close with a professional signature.

Can I customize a sample teacher retirement resignation letter?

Yes, you can customize a sample teacher retirement resignation letter to fit your personal style and experiences. Be sure to include the essential components and keep the tone professional and positive.

When should I submit my teacher retirement resignation letter?

It’s best to submit your teacher retirement resignation letter well in advance of your retirement date, typically 2-3 months. This allows your school or institution time to prepare for the transition.
